Japan High Power Laser Cleaning Equipment Market Size & Forecast (2026-2033)

Japan High Power Laser Cleaning Equipment Market Size Analysis: Addressable Demand and Growth Potential

The Japan high power laser cleaning equipment market is witnessing significant growth driven by industrial modernization, stringent environmental regulations, and technological advancements. To assess its potential, a comprehensive TAM, SAM, and SOM analysis provides clarity on market scope and opportunities.

  • Total Addressable Market (TAM): Estimated at approximately USD 500 million in 2023, considering global demand for high power laser cleaning solutions across diverse sectors such as manufacturing, automotive, aerospace, and infrastructure maintenance. Japan’s share accounts for roughly 20-25% of this global demand, translating to an approximate TAM of USD 100-125 million.
  • Market Segmentation Logic and Boundaries: The TAM encompasses all industrial sectors utilizing high power laser cleaning technology globally, with a focus on sectors where Japan has a competitive presence or strategic interest. Segmentation by application includes surface preparation, rust removal, paint stripping, and corrosion control. Geographically, the scope is limited to Japan, but with recognition of global supply chains influencing local adoption.
  • Serviceable Available Market (SAM): Within Japan, the SAM is projected at around USD 40-60 million in 2023, reflecting current industry adoption rates, technological readiness, and infrastructure compatibility. This considers the penetration of laser cleaning equipment in key sectors like automotive manufacturing, shipbuilding, and heavy machinery.
  • Adoption Rates and Penetration Scenarios: Laser cleaning technology adoption in Japan remains nascent but accelerating, with an estimated penetration rate of 10-15% in targeted industrial applications. Assuming a conservative annual growth rate of 12-15% driven by industry modernization and environmental policies, the market is poised for substantial expansion over the next 5 years.
  • Growth Potential: The market’s growth is underpinned by increasing regulatory pressure for eco-friendly cleaning solutions, rising labor costs incentivizing automation, and technological innovations reducing equipment costs. The TAM is expected to grow at a CAGR of approximately 14% through 2028, reaching an estimated USD 200 million.

Japan High Power Laser Cleaning Equipment Market Commercialization Outlook & Revenue Opportunities

The commercialization landscape for high power laser cleaning equipment in Japan presents compelling revenue opportunities, driven by evolving industry needs and strategic market positioning.

  • Business Model Attractiveness and Revenue Streams: Revenue primarily derives from equipment sales, complemented by service contracts, consumables, and after-sales support. The high-value nature of laser systems supports premium pricing, while recurring revenue streams from maintenance and upgrades enhance profitability.
  • Growth Drivers and Demand Acceleration Factors: Key drivers include regulatory mandates for environmentally friendly cleaning, labor cost escalation, and the push for automation in manufacturing. Additionally, government incentives for Industry 4.0 adoption and technological innovation boost market traction.
  • Segment-wise Opportunities:
    • By Region: Concentrated opportunities in industrial hubs such as Tokyo, Osaka, and Nagoya, where manufacturing density is high.
    • By Application: Surface preparation and rust removal represent the largest segments, with aerospace and shipbuilding sectors showing rapid adoption.
    • By Customer Type: OEMs, large industrial conglomerates, and government agencies are primary clients, with increasing interest from mid-sized enterprises seeking automation solutions.
  • Scalability Challenges and Operational Bottlenecks: Challenges include high capital expenditure, technological complexity, and the need for skilled operators. Supply chain constraints for laser components and certification timelines can delay deployment.
  • Regulatory Landscape, Certifications, and Compliance: Compliance with ISO standards, safety regulations, and industry-specific certifications (e.g., aerospace standards) are critical. Certification timelines can span 6-12 months, influencing go-to-market speed.
  • Revenue Opportunities: With increasing adoption, revenue growth is expected from equipment sales (~USD 50-80 million annually), service contracts (~USD 10-20 million), and consumables (~USD 5-10 million). Strategic partnerships with local integrators can accelerate market penetration.

Japan High Power Laser Cleaning Equipment Market Trends & Recent Developments

Staying abreast of industry trends and recent developments is vital for strategic positioning in Japan’s laser cleaning market.

  • Technological Innovations and Product Launches: Recent innovations include high-efficiency laser sources, portable systems, and integrated automation solutions. Notable product launches focus on energy efficiency and user-friendly interfaces, reducing operational complexity.
  • Strategic Partnerships, Mergers, and Acquisitions: Major players are forming alliances with local industrial firms and research institutions to co-develop tailored solutions. M&A activity is increasing, aiming to consolidate market share and expand technological capabilities.
  • Regulatory Updates and Policy Changes: Japan’s government is emphasizing eco-friendly manufacturing practices, with new standards promoting laser-based cleaning over chemical or abrasive methods. Policy incentives are encouraging industry modernization investments.
  • Competitive Landscape Shifts: The market is witnessing increased competition from both established laser manufacturers and emerging startups offering cost-effective, innovative solutions. Entry barriers are moderate but require technological expertise and local market understanding.
  • Industry Developments and Innovation Landscape: R&D investments are focused on improving laser power, reducing system footprint, and integrating AI-driven process control. These developments are expected to enhance efficiency and broaden application scope.
